CircleOptions

public final class CircleOptions memperluas Object
menerapkan Parcelable

Menentukan opsi untuk Circle.

Panduan Developer

Untuk informasi selengkapnya, baca panduan developer Bentuk.

Ringkasan Konstanta Turunan

Ringkasan Konstruktor Publik

CircleOptions()
Membuat opsi lingkaran.

Ringkasan Metode Publik

CircleOptions
center(LatLng tengah)
Menetapkan bagian tengah menggunakan LatLng.
CircleOptions
dapat diklik(boolean dapat diklik)
Menentukan apakah lingkaran ini dapat diklik.
CircleOptions
fillColor(int color)
Menetapkan warna isian.
LatLng
getCenter()
Menampilkan bagian tengah sebagai LatLng.
int
getFillColor()
Menampilkan warna isian.
ganda
getRadius()
Menampilkan radius lingkaran, dalam meter.
int
getStrokeColor()
Menampilkan warna goresan.
List<PatternItem>
getStrokePattern()
Menampilkan pola goresan yang disetel dalam objek CircleOptions ini untuk garis batas lingkaran.
float
getStrokeWidth()
Menampilkan lebar goresan.
float
getZIndex()
Menampilkan zIndex.
boolean
isClickable()
Mendapatkan setelan kemampuan diklik untuk lingkaran.
boolean
isVisible()
Memeriksa apakah lingkaran terlihat.
CircleOptions
radius(radius ganda)
Menetapkan radius dalam meter.
CircleOptions
strokeColor(int color)
Menetapkan warna goresan.
CircleOptions
strokePattern(pola Daftar<PatternItem>)
Menyetel pola goresan untuk garis luar lingkaran.
CircleOptions
strokeWidth(lebar mengambang)
Menetapkan lebar goresan.
CircleOptions
visible(boolean terlihat)
Menyetel visibilitas.
CircleOptions
zIndex(float zIndex)
Menetapkan zIndex.

Ringkasan Metode Turunan

Konstruktor Publik

publik CircleOptions ()

Membuat opsi lingkaran.

Metode Publik

publik CircleOptions tengah (LatLng tengah)

Menetapkan bagian tengah menggunakan LatLng.

Bagian tengah tidak boleh nol.

Metode ini bersifat wajib karena tidak ada pusat default.

Parameter
center Pusat geografis sebagai LatLng.
Hasil

publik CircleOptions dapat diklik (boolean dapat diklik)

Menentukan apakah lingkaran ini dapat diklik. Setelan default-nya adalah false.

Parameter
dapat diklik
Hasil
  • objek CircleOptions ini dengan setelan kemampuan diklik yang baru.

public CircleOptions fillColor (int color)

Menetapkan warna isian.

Warna isian adalah warna di dalam lingkaran, dalam format bilangan bulat yang ditentukan oleh Color. Jika TRANSPARENT digunakan maka tidak ada isian yang digambar.

Secara default, warna isian adalah transparan (0x00000000).

Parameter
warna warna dalam format Color
Hasil

publik LatLng getCenter ()

Menampilkan bagian tengah sebagai LatLng.

Hasil
  • Pusat geografis sebagai LatLng.

public int getFillColor ()

Menampilkan warna isian.

Hasil
  • Warna dalam format Color.

publik ganda getRadius ()

Menampilkan radius lingkaran, dalam meter.

Hasil
  • Radius dalam meter.

public int getStrokeColor ()

Menampilkan warna goresan.

Hasil
  • Warna dalam format Color.

public List<PatternItem> getStrokePattern ()

Menampilkan pola goresan yang disetel dalam objek CircleOptions ini untuk garis batas lingkaran.

Hasil
  • pola goresan garis luar lingkaran.

float publik getStrokeWidth ()

Menampilkan lebar goresan.

Hasil
  • Lebar dalam piksel layar.

float publik getZIndex ()

Menampilkan zIndex.

Hasil
  • Nilai zIndex.

boolean publik isClickable ()

Mendapatkan setelan kemampuan diklik untuk lingkaran.

Hasil
  • true jika lingkaran dapat diklik; false jika tidak.

boolean publik isVisible ()

Memeriksa apakah lingkaran terlihat.

Hasil
  • true jika lingkaran terlihat; false jika tidak terlihat.

publik CircleOptions radius (radius ganda)

Menetapkan radius dalam meter.

Radius harus nol atau lebih besar. Radius default adalah nol.

Parameter
radius radius dalam meter
Hasil

publik CircleOptions strokeColor (int color)

Menetapkan warna goresan.

Warna goresan adalah warna garis luar lingkaran ini, dalam format bilangan bulat yang ditentukan oleh Color. Jika TRANSPARENT digunakan, garis batas tidak akan digambar.

Secara default, warna goresan adalah hitam (0xff000000).

Parameter
warna warna dalam format Color
Hasil

public CircleOptions strokePattern (List<PatternItem> pattern)

Menyetel pola goresan untuk garis luar lingkaran. Pola goresan default adalah solid, diwakili oleh null.

Parameter
pola
Hasil

publik CircleOptions strokeWidth (lebar mengambang)

Menetapkan lebar goresan.

Lebar goresan adalah lebar (dalam piksel layar) dari garis luar lingkaran. Nilainya harus nol atau lebih besar. Jika nol, berarti tidak ada garis batas yang digambar.

Lebar default adalah 10 piksel.

Parameter
lebar lebar dalam piksel layar
Hasil

publik CircleOptions terlihat (boolean visible)

Menyetel visibilitas.

Jika lingkaran ini tidak terlihat, maka lingkaran tersebut tidak digambar, tetapi semua status lainnya dipertahankan.

Parameter
terlihat false untuk membuat lingkaran ini tidak terlihat
Hasil

publik CircleOptions zIndex (float zIndex)

Menetapkan zIndex.

Overlay (seperti lingkaran) dengan zIndice yang lebih tinggi akan digambar di atas overlay yang memiliki indeks lebih rendah.

Secara default, zIndex adalah 0.0.

Parameter
zIndex Nilai zIndex
Hasil